
Hornton Street, Campden Hill, London
A shadowy, atmospheric street scene captured by the legendary British photographer Bill Brandt, this gelatin silver print embodies his signature use of stark contrasts and dramatic tonal ranges. The quiet, fog-laden streets of Campden Hill evoke a haunting, cinematic stillness that transforms an ordinary London neighborhood into something mysterious and otherworldly. Printed later from the original negative, the image reflects Brandt's masterful ability to distill the essence of mid-twentieth-century Britain through a lens of brooding, poetic intensity.
